在数字化转型浪潮中,企业面临海量异构数据的处理挑战。某行业调研显示,超过65%的运营人员每周需处理5种以上不同格式的业务文档,传统人工转换方式平均耗时4.2小时/份。本文将系统阐述如何通过AI技术实现30+主流格式的自动化转换与智能可视化,构建高效的数据处理流水线。
一、多格式兼容转换技术架构
1.1 格式解析引擎设计
采用分层解析架构实现跨格式兼容:
- 基础解析层:通过通用文档解析库处理结构化数据(Excel/CSV)和半结构化数据(PDF表格/Word文档)
- 语义理解层:运用NLP技术提取非结构化文本中的关键指标(如财务报告中的营收数据)
- 格式转换层:将解析结果统一转换为中间数据模型,支持JSON/XML等标准格式输出
典型实现方案:
class DocumentParser:def __init__(self):self.parsers = {'xlsx': ExcelParser(),'pdf': PDFTableExtractor(),'docx': WordContentExtractor()}def parse(self, file_path):ext = file_path.split('.')[-1].lower()if ext in self.parsers:return self.parsers[ext].extract(file_path)raise ValueError(f"Unsupported format: {ext}")
1.2 动态格式适配机制
建立格式特征库实现智能适配:
- 文件头特征识别(如PDF的%PDF-1.7标识)
- 结构特征分析(Excel的工作表数量/PDF的页面布局)
- 内容特征提取(文本关键词密度/表格行列关系)
某云服务商的实践数据显示,动态适配机制可使格式识别准确率提升至98.7%,较传统硬编码方式提高42个百分点。
二、智能可视化生成系统
2.1 数据特征工程
构建多维特征提取体系:
- 数值特征:统计指标(均值/方差)、时间序列特征(趋势/周期)
- 文本特征:关键词提取、情感分析、实体识别
- 关系特征:表格关联分析、文档段落相似度
示例特征提取流程:
原始数据 → 数据清洗 → 特征计算 → 特征选择 → 特征存储│ │ │ │├─缺失值处理 ├─PCA降维 ├─卡方检验 ├─特征向量库└─异常检测 └─时序分解 └─互信息法
2.2 图表智能推荐算法
基于强化学习的图表推荐模型:
- 状态空间:当前数据特征+用户历史偏好
- 动作空间:40+种图表类型的选择
- 奖励函数:用户交互行为(点击/停留时长)+美学评分
某平台测试表明,该算法可使图表选择效率提升70%,用户满意度达4.2/5.0。
2.3 动态渲染引擎
采用Canvas+SVG混合渲染技术:
- 静态元素:使用SVG保证矢量精度
- 动态交互:通过Canvas实现高性能渲染
- 跨平台适配:响应式设计支持PC/移动端
性能对比数据:
| 渲染方式 | 初始加载时间 | 交互延迟 | 内存占用 |
|————-|——————|————-|————-|
| 纯SVG | 1.2s | 150ms | 85MB |
| 混合渲染 | 0.8s | 35ms | 42MB |
三、交互式报告优化方案
3.1 多维度钻取设计
实现三级钻取结构:
- 概览层:关键指标卡片+趋势图
- 分析层:多维交叉分析表格
- 明细层:原始数据溯源查看
钻取交互实现示例:
function handleDrillDown(event) {const level = event.currentTarget.dataset.level;const newData = filterData(originalData, level);renderChart(newData, level + 1);}
3.2 智能注释系统
构建上下文感知的注释引擎:
- 自动识别异常值并生成解释
- 检测数据波动提供可能原因
- 支持用户自定义注释模板
某金融企业应用显示,智能注释使报告解读时间缩短60%,决策效率提升35%。
3.3 协作版本控制
实现报告全生命周期管理:
- 版本对比:差异高亮显示
- 权限控制:RBAC模型支持
- 审计追踪:操作日志完整记录
版本控制数据模型:
ReportVersion {id: string,content: JSON,creator: string,createTime: DateTime,changes: ChangeLog[]}
四、企业级部署方案
4.1 混合云架构设计
推荐部署模式:
- 私有化部署:核心数据处理模块
- 公有云服务:AI模型推理服务
- 边缘计算:终端设备预处理
某制造业案例显示,该架构使数据处理延迟降低至80ms以内,满足实时监控需求。
4.2 安全合规体系
构建四层防护机制:
- 传输安全:TLS 1.3加密
- 数据隔离:容器化部署
- 访问控制:动态令牌认证
- 审计追踪:操作日志全记录
通过ISO 27001认证的实践表明,该体系可使数据泄露风险降低92%。
4.3 性能优化策略
实施三大优化措施:
- 异步处理:非实时任务队列化
- 缓存机制:热点数据三级缓存
- 负载均衡:动态权重分配算法
压力测试数据:
| 并发用户数 | 平均响应时间 | 错误率 |
|—————-|——————|———-|
| 1000 | 1.2s | 0.3% |
| 5000 | 2.8s | 1.1% |
| 10000 | 5.5s | 2.7% |
五、典型应用场景
5.1 财务分析报告
自动处理三大报表:
- 资产负债表:自动生成杜邦分析图
- 利润表:趋势对比+结构分析
- 现金流量表:资金流动热力图
某集团应用显示,报告生成时间从12小时缩短至8分钟,分析维度增加300%。
5.2 运营监控大屏
构建实时数据管道:
- 数据采集:Flume+Kafka
- 实时计算:Flink流处理
- 可视化:WebSocket推送更新
某电商平台实践表明,该方案使异常响应时间从30分钟降至90秒。
5.3 市场调研报告
智能分析流程:
- 问卷数据自动清洗
- 情感分析+主题建模
- 竞争态势矩阵生成
- 报告自动排版输出
某咨询公司案例显示,项目周期从4周压缩至5天,人力成本降低75%。
本文提出的技术方案已在多个行业实现规模化应用,平均提升数据处理效率15倍,降低运营成本60%以上。随着大模型技术的发展,未来将整合更强大的语义理解能力,实现真正意义上的智能报告生成。建议企业从试点项目开始,逐步构建完整的数据可视化体系,释放数据资产的潜在价值。